The First Steps: What It Takes to Join the Industry

Breaking into pharmaceutical sales isn’t as daunting as it seems. At least, that’s what I discovered. Here’s how you can start, too:

  • **Research the Field:** Understand the products and the competition.
  • **Get Educated:** A degree can be helpful, but it’s not always necessary.
  • **Network:** Connecting with current reps opened many doors for me.
  • **Brush Up on Your Skills:** Sales and communication are key!

Skills That Define a Great Rep

If you’re wondering what makes a fantastic pharmaceutical sales rep, I’ve figured out a few, thanks to some friendly advice along the way:

  • **Communication Skills:** You need to convey complex info simply.
  • **Listening:** Really understanding what the doctor needs goes a long way.
  • **Persistence:** Not every meeting will lead to a sale – keep at it!
  • **Adaptability:** Be ready for last-minute changes and surprises.
